2 12-year-old boys arrested in North Carolina after teen's shooting death

Posted

W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. (AP) — Authorities in North Carolina say two 12-year-old boys have been charged in connection with the death of a teenage boy found shot behind a church in Winston-Salem.

Multiple media outlets report Winston-Salem police say the two boys were arrested Monday and each charged with conspiracy to commit murder in the death of 15-year-old Jose Angel Chegue Mendoza.

Police say Mendoza was found with multiple gunshot wounds Friday night in an open area behind the Progressive Apostolic Church.

He was taken to the hospital, where he died.

Police Lt. Eric Montgomery says investigators are not releasing any further information about the boys charged because they are juveniles.

Investigators had previously said that the shooting was not random, and they believed that the victim and shooters knew each other.

No other suspects are being sought.
